remikinz did catch some hell about getting 17's if i remember correctly.

and to toph... all rims look good in motion lol.. its about still looks...
nothing wrong with the RJ's.. just gettin some grief about the size of them. people normally wouldnt knock 17's if the car came with 15's.. but our cars came factory with 17's..(type s i know) and people dont consider it a smart buy when you spend ANY money on aftermarket wheels that are the same size as stock.. even if its cheap.

i dont personally have a problem with them though. i just think the smaller your wheel, the lower you have to go to make them look remotely worth it.
